1 Kings chapters 13–17 show, through the false altar and the death of the man of God, through Ahab’s worship of Baal and the famine of Elijah’s day, that the standard of discernment is not a person’s position or years of experience but the word of God that He has already given clearly.
This book makes clear why leaving out the baptism of Jesus and preaching only the Cross is to change God’s law of salvation. By the baptism He received from John the Baptist, Jesus took the sins of the world upon Himself; on the Cross He received the judgment of sin and died; and He rose again.
Hold fast to the gospel of the water and the Spirit, unmixed with false teaching. Believe in God, who fed Elijah and the household of the widow of Zarephath even in a severe famine, and in the spiritual famine of today as well, preach this gospel to the whole world with greater faith.
